युधिष्ठिर उवाच । देवि पूज्ये महाशक्ते कृष्णस्य भगिनि प्रिये । नत्वा त्वां शरणं यामि मनोवाक्कायकर्मभिः
yudhiṣṭhira uvāca | devi pūjye mahāśakte kṛṣṇasya bhagini priye | natvā tvāṃ śaraṇaṃ yāmi manovākkāyakarmabhiḥ
Yudhiṣṭhira sprach: O Göttin, würdig der Verehrung, o Große Kraft, geliebte Schwester Kṛṣṇas! Nachdem ich mich vor dir verneigt habe, nehme ich Zuflucht bei dir mit Geist, Wort, Leib und Tat.
